Dewanatron's Swarmatron Featured in The New Yorker

Full article here.

"You may have heard it, if not of it: Trent Reznor made prominent use of one on the soundtrack of 'The Social Network,' the Facebook film. The DVD, out this week, includes a bonus segment in which Reznor talks about the Swarmatron’s 'beehive-ish sound.' The sound of eight voices straining toward but not quite achieving a unity of pitch, the dissonance stretching like taffy, seems perfectly suited to these attenuated times."
